MEETING IN EXECUTIVE SESSION and SPECIAL MEETING
OF RICHMOND COMMON COUNCIL
AS B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F RICHMOND POWER AND LIGHT
April28, 2014
The Board of Directors of Richmond Power and Light met in Executive Session on Monday,
April28,2014 in the Auditorium at the Service Building at Richmond Power&Light,2000 U.S.27
South, Richmond, Indiana. Chairperson Don Winget called the meeting to order at 6:00 p.m.
Member's present was Jack Elstro, Clay Miller, Larry Parker,Ron Oler,Bruce Wissel and
Board Chair Don Winget.Board members' Kelley Cruse-Nicholson,Phil Quinn, and Misty Hollis
were absent.Attending from Richmond Power and Light was General Manager James French.City
Attorney Walt Chidester was also present.
This is to certify that no subject matter was discussed in the executive session other than the
subject matter specified in the public notice. IC 5-14-1.5-6.1(b)(2)(B).
The Executive Session was adjourned at 7:45 p.m.
Immediately following the Executive Session, Chairman Winget called the regular Board
Meeting to order at 7:55 p.m.
Chris Cox and Susan Alexander, from Richmond Power and Light joined in the RP&L
Board meeting.
1. Awarding of a 2015 Ford Explorer:
General Manager Jim French said that Wetzel Automotive Group could not match the
State Bid List price of$25,421.00, the year of the model requested, or the delivery date, so it is
his recommendation to the Board to purchase the 2015 Ford Explorer from Advantage Ford in
Connersville, the State supplier. Bruce Wissel made the motion authorizing the General
Manager to purchase the vehicle from the State bid list supplier, Advantage Ford. Larry Parker
seconded the motion. Board members Bruce Wissel, Larry Parker, Jack Elstro, Ron Oler and
Chairman Winget voted in favor. Board member Clay Miller voted against the motion. The
motion carried on a 5-1 voice vote.
2. IMPA Update:
General Manager Jim French advised the Board that a draft agreement from Indiana
Municipal Power Agency has been received and is currently under review by legal counsel.
General Manager French requested from the Board of Directors authorization to allow
IMPA to distribute applications and conduct background checks for White Water Valley
Generating Station employees' for potential hiring. Mr. French informed the Board that any
offer to employees' is contingent upon Richmond Power and Light and Indiana Municipal Power
111 Agency signing an agreement.
Bruce Wissel made a motion authorizing IMPA to distribute applications and conduct
background checks on current WWVS employees' for potential hiring. Clay Miller seconded the
motion. All were in favor and the motion carried.
Mr. French advised the Board that RP&L will be posting 2 laborer's positions and an
apprentice tree trimmer position in the Line department to parallel with the IMPA process. He
also informed them that he will be meeting with the WWVS staff on Tuesday morning (April 29,
2014) .
